The Art of the System Tune-Up
The concept demonstrated here is foundational to serious gunsmithing: first, establish a baseline. The original owner sends in the rifle, fully equipped with optics (a Vortex Golden Eagle on an MPA MasterPiece Arms mount, no less), and a set of loaded rounds. This initial shoot provides the 'as-is' performance data. This is critical because you cannot optimize what you haven't measured.
The gunsmith then takes control. This isn't just a quick polish and a clean; this is a deep, invasive review. They are going through the ignition system, checking the trigger components (a BX and Andy setup, clearly dialed in), and evaluating every single mechanical point of failure or potential improvement. The focus is always on repeatability and precision.
Beyond the Hardware: Ammo and Ballistics
A rifle is only as good as the ammunition feeding it. The owner provided two sets of ammo—the original and a fresh supply for the tuning process. The gunsmith even has to take educated guesses on the initial muzzle velocity and the specific projectile weight (180 hybrids in this case) to even begin the ballistics calculations. This level of detail is what separates the casual shooter from the dedicated precision rifleman.
The core goal, as always, is to minimize group size and maximize consistency. The process involves adjusting everything from the barrel twist rate (if necessary) to the scope's zeroing, ensuring that every component—from the stock to the trigger group—is working in concert. When you’re dialing in a 7mm BCW, you are dealing with complex physics, and the gunsmith's systematic approach is the only way to guarantee that the rifle performs optimally, whether that's for a hundred-yard challenge or a long-range quarry.
